Transaction 8c0296180f39ecf1741dabff9c984523c6928579ee9a63e32af9c40b0106208a

1 Input
2 Outputs
  • 8c0296180f39ecf1741dabff9c984523c6928579ee9a63e32af9c40b0106208a:0
  • value  30000000
    address  3LZAuGmK32hGp8PECSNKWDk1G1MiybTWVf
  • 8c0296180f39ecf1741dabff9c984523c6928579ee9a63e32af9c40b0106208a:1
  • value  51527366
    address  bc1qrj5jjn2fhxn7acujdpzyjtatrdl4g9aqm9ljay